Which medication is potassium sparing?
 
  A) Aldactone
  B) Lasix
  C) Ditropan XL
  D) Diamox

Answer to Question 1

A
Explanation: A) Correct.
B) Lasix inhibits the reabsorption of sodium and chloride in the loop of Henle.
C) Ditropan XL relaxes bladder muscles.
D) Diamox increases the excretion of bicarbonate ion.

Looking at the sun may not only cause headache and distort your vision temporarily, but it can also cause permanent eye damage. Any exposure to sunlight adds to the cumulative effects of ultraviolet (UV) radiation on your eyes. UV exposure has been linked to eye disorders such as macular degeneration, solar retinitis, and corneal dystrophies.
